Understanding the Problem: Causes of Broken Car Keys
Broken car keys can arise from various scenarios. Comprehending the underlying causes can assist drivers avoid future problems:
Wear and Tear: Over time, regular usage can wear down the key, making it more prone to breaking.Accidental Damage: Dropping the key or using excessive force can cause physical damage.Key Misalignment: If the key does not correctly suited the lock, it might break during turn.Degeneration of Key Material: Keys made from softer metals or plastic products can degrade much faster, resulting in breakage.Ignition Issues: Problems with the ignition may force a chauffeur to apply extra pressure, resulting in a broken key.Steps to Take When You Encounter a Broken Car Key
When a car key breaks, immediate action is essential. Here are the actions to follow:
1. Examine the DamageExamine if the key is gotten into two pieces.Identify whether the piece is stuck in the lock or ignition.2. Attempt to Retrieve the Broken KeyIf a section is stuck, do not use extreme force. Rather, usage tools such as tweezers or pliers to carefully pull it out. Prevent harming the lock or ignition further throughout this process.3. Contact ProfessionalsIf retrieval is not effective or if you're uncertain, it's best to get in touch with a locksmith or your car dealer.In Milton Keynes, numerous automobile locksmiths offer mobile services for benefit.4. Think About Key Replacement OptionsEvaluate whether the broken key can be fixed or if a full replacement is needed.Numerous key cutting services and automotive locksmiths can supply a replicate key quickly and efficiently.5. Prevent Future BreakageRegularly inspect the condition of your car keys. If they show signs of wear, consider replacing them.Provider Available in Milton Keynes

The expense of dealing with a broken car key can vary based on numerous elements:
Service TypeEstimated Cost RangeMobile Locksmith₤ 60 - ₤ 150Key Replacement at Dealers₤ 100 - ₤ 250Key Cutting Services₤ 10 - ₤ 30DIY Repair Kits₤ 5 - ₤ 15
Prices can differ based upon the make and design of the vehicle, in addition to the regional service company's rates method.
Frequently Asked Questions About Broken Car Keys in Milton Keynes
1. Can I still drive my car with a broken key?
No, if your key is broken and stuck in the ignition or door lock, you will not be able to operate the vehicle up until it is repaired or drawn out.
2. Are auto locksmiths available 24/7 in Milton Keynes?
Many mobile locksmiths do use 24/7 emergency services, but you ought to verify with the individual service supplier.
3. For how long does it take to replace a broken Car Keys In Milton Keynes key?
Replacing a standard key can take simply a couple of minutes, while more complex keys, like wise keys, may take longer.
4. Can I prevent my keys from breaking?
Frequently examine your keys and use them carefully. Prevent utilizing excess force when placing or turning them.
5. Is it possible to repair a broken car key?
Depending on the seriousness of the damage, it might be possible to bond the parts back together, however this is normally a momentary option.
